Title of article :
Utilization of distiller waste from ammonia-soda processing

Abstract :
The purpose of the research was to examine the utilization of basic waste of soda ash industry: distiller waste. The aim of the process described is to obtain calcium sulphate in the form of gypsum by means of calcium ions contained in distiller waste liquid. Another raw material is sludge, a suspension which is created during the process of brine evaporation in the salt processing industry. The process of calcium sulphate precipitation is based on calcium ions contained in distiller waste liquid and sulphate ions contained in sludges. CaCl2+Na2SO4+2H2O→CaSO4•2H2O↓+2NaCl
Results of research have shown that the production of gypsum based on soda ash waste materials is possible. The new products achieve the standards necessary for production of building-quality gypsum. The additional advantage of the described method is obtaining not only gypsum sediment, but also sodium chloride solution (semi-brine). Soda ash factories may also benefit from the introduction of the technology (sale of gypsum, sale of semi-brine, release from environment pollution fees).
